Ukraine extradites Russian soldier to Lithuania: first time since the start of the war

According to glavcom.ua: Ukraine has extradited a Russian serviceman to Lithuania for war crimes for the first time since the start of the war. The suspect has been linked to unlawful detention, torture, and inhumane treatment of civilians and prisoners of war held in Melitopol. The citizen of Lithuania had no connection to military actions but was detained and subjected to psychological pressure. Some of the prisoners died due to the brutal treatment.

In Lithuania, the suspect faces charges for war crimes, torture, and violations of the Geneva Conventions. He could receive a life sentence for this. Prosecutors consider this historical precedent an important step towards international justice and the prosecution of war criminals.

Lithuanian investigators claim that the personnel of the Russian army participated in the organization of a filtration camp at Melitopol airport, where prisoners were tortured and held in inhumane conditions. Participants in these crimes included citizens from other countries unrelated to the conflict.
